Zusammenfassung
Measurements of oxygen uptake are central to methods for assessment of physical fitness and endurance capabilities in athletes. Though respiratory gas exchange can easily be measured in a lab, these kind of measurements aren't practicable in the field and even less during competitions. Thus, we are looking for a model, which provides the means for fitting and prediction of oxygen uptake response.
